Output 31d8e4ec51e27ada65114303f1b8806e5dcd190e166cf1093188a06b63f8c573:1

value
1316989
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f5d65dabddae486df493a124c3f477eb7342a6f OP_EQUALVERIFY OP_CHECKSIG
address
1JSqx3AXNiNTQDCeMzkmNQQ3oFdtRSKyJ7
transaction
31d8e4ec51e27ada65114303f1b8806e5dcd190e166cf1093188a06b63f8c573
spent
true